Output 324776179c01ac44b3c87c952fd18187d9172a368a0c1e05de3e919fe699e268:1

value
298512732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491fee6b5e399e31ebd121d91ee22ca2b9ede0bb OP_EQUAL
address
38MfWB6EdS2h6bWy5HjvEkuiw2WhKExC95
transaction
324776179c01ac44b3c87c952fd18187d9172a368a0c1e05de3e919fe699e268
spent
true